After UFO shoot-downs, senators fret over holes in homeland defenses. Lawmakers on Tuesday voiced frustration that, after tens of billions of dollars spent on America’s sophisticated homeland defenses, low-tech objects of mysterious origins managed to enter North American airspace.

Air Force jets intercept Russian aircraft near Alaska. Four Russian aircraft, including a fighter jet and bomber, flew into a buffer zone of international airspace near Alaska Monday, according to a release from the North American Aerospace Defense Command on Tuesday, prompting a handful of U.S. Air Force jets to scramble and intercept them.

1st missile strike at aerial object over Lake Huron missed. The first U.S. missile fired at an unidentified aerial object over Lake Huron missed the target and “landed harmlessly” in the water before a second one successfully hit, the chairman of the Joint Chiefs of Staff said Tuesday.

Flying objects could turn out to be harmless, US says. Investigators have not yet found any evidence that the three objects shot down in recent days were connected to China’s program of balloon surveillance.

US tracked China spy balloon from launch on Hainan Island along unusual path. The errant path of the large Chinese spy balloon across Alaska and the continental United States may have been caused by unusual weather conditions that pulled it off course.

Militant in Iran identified as al-Qaeda’s probable new chief: UN report. Saif al-Adel, who is wanted by the United States in connection with the 1998 bombings of its embassies in Tanzania and Kenya, has been identified by many countries as the new “de facto and uncontested” leader of al-Qaeda, according to a report by U.N. experts. Many U.N. member states also believe that Adel is located in Iran, the report said.

Latvia to boost defense spending with naval missile, HIMARS deals. Latvian Defence Minister has announced the country’s military expenditure could reach the level of 3% of its gross domestic product earlier than planned, as she aims to sign contracts for the purchase of Naval Strike Missile anti-ship systems and six M142 High Mobility Artillery Rocket Systems, or HIMARS, this spring.
